Output 0ac035ef20d6055e0cf2c030f7b1e0fd0ae0c286a4a1020323e0ad0bbb94ce25:0

value
1393672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ec86a13368adf7c2cad45379a3a37be34f4f95 OP_EQUAL
address
3B5ECDbHcCWsupsScPRMTxaCF6tNWyisUF
transaction
0ac035ef20d6055e0cf2c030f7b1e0fd0ae0c286a4a1020323e0ad0bbb94ce25
confirmations
323032
spent
true